Daddy's Lyme Disease
September 4, 2004
Well...the results are in...Daddy has Lyme Disease.  He had found a tick on his belly about a month ago after a long day of geocaching...removed it rather quickly and we watched the bite area for about a week or two and nothing seemed odd.  About 2 weeks ago I heard Mommy asking Daddy about some rash on his stomach and what was up with it.  He didn't seem to concerned and kind of blew it off.  Then about 2 days later, comes in to the living room and asks Mommy about this "strange" rash on his belly.  (Ah, Daddy your funny!)  It was all red and had a ring around the edge and pretty much covered his lower torso.  He said it wasn't itchy or burning or anything...nor did he have any of the flu-like symptoms that you can get with Lyme's.  So, he decided to go to the doctors anyway and make an appointment for a test.  The doctor wasn't sure either but since the rash was so big, they did the test.  We weren't expecting to hear back from the doctor until next week, but someone was in the office today and saw his test had come back, so they called with the news.  Daddy has to get an antibiotic and take it for 2 weeks and everything will be fine.  We caught it in time...whew!  The antibiotics is called: Doxycycline, for anyone who was wondering.
Weird since the tick was a "dog tick", one of the larger brown ones, that they "say" doesn't usually carry the disease, but I guess that is quickly changing.  Plus, it wasn't on Daddy for very long.  I guess we are lucky that he got the rash.  The doctor said a lot of people don't.  So...we suggest if you ever find one on you...have the blood work done...it doesn't cost that much.  We had used all the necessary precautions too....bug spray, long pants, etc.  So, just always check yourself good when out in the woods.  You can't be afraid of this stuff and stay inside all the time!  Life would get pretty boring!
